aix服务器指令大全,aix常用命令有哪些

掌握AIX服务器的核心指令体系,是保障企业级Unix系统高效运维与故障排查的关键所在。AIX服务器的管理核心在于逻辑卷管理(LVM)、存储磁盘操作以及系统资源监控,熟练运用这些指令不仅能快速定位性能瓶颈,更能确保数据存储的安全与弹性扩展,本文将直接切入核心操作层面,提供一套实战导向的指令解决方案。

aix服务器指令大全

存储与磁盘管理核心指令

在AIX系统中,存储管理是最基础也是最重要的技能,不同于Linux的直接磁盘管理,AIX通过逻辑卷管理器(LVM)实现更灵活的存储分配。

查看物理卷与磁盘状态
lspv 是查看物理卷信息的首选指令。

  • 执行 lspv 可列出系统中所有被识别的物理卷及其对应的卷组。
  • 执行 lspv -l hdiskX(X为磁盘编号)可查看指定物理卷上分布的逻辑卷详情,这在排查磁盘热点问题时极为有效。

卷组管理操作
卷组是AIX存储架构的中间层,管理着多个物理卷。

  • 创建卷组:使用 mkvg -y datavg hdisk1 创建名为datavg的新卷组。
  • 激活卷组varyonvg datavg 用于激活卷组使其可用,varyoffvg datavg 则用于停用。
  • 扩展卷组:当存储空间不足时,extendvg datavg hdisk2 指令可将新磁盘加入现有卷组,实现无缝扩容。

逻辑卷与文件系统联动
逻辑卷是用户直接操作的存储单元。

  • 创建逻辑卷:mklv -y lv_data datavg 10 在datavg卷组中创建一个名为lv_data、包含10个逻辑分区(LP)的逻辑卷。
  • 创建文件系统:逻辑卷创建后,需通过 crfs -v jfs2 -d lv_data -m /data 挂载文件系统。
  • 动态扩展:AIX的一大优势在于在线扩容。chfs -a size=+1G /data 可在不中断业务的情况下增加文件系统大小,这是运维中最常用的操作之一。

系统资源监控与性能分析

运维人员需要实时掌握服务器的“健康状况”,AIX提供了一套功能强大的监控工具,能够深入到CPU、内存和I/O的微观层面。

CPU性能监控
使用 vmstatsar 是分析CPU负载的标准做法。

  • vmstat 1 10:每秒刷新一次,共刷新10次,重点关注 r 列(运行队列)和 id 列(空闲百分比),若运行队列持续大于CPU核数,说明系统存在CPU瓶颈。
  • sar -u 1 5:查看CPU利用率分布,包括用户态、系统态和等待时间。

内存与交换空间分析
内存泄漏或不足会导致系统严重卡顿。

  • svmon -G:这是AIX独有的强大内存监控工具,能详细显示内存段、页空间的使用情况,比Linux的free指令更专业。
  • lsps -a:查看页面空间的使用率。若使用率长期超过70%,必须考虑增加新的交换空间,否则可能触发系统宕机保护机制。

进程管理与排查
当系统负载异常时,需定位具体进程。

aix服务器指令大全

  • topas:AIX版的top工具,提供全屏交互式界面,实时显示CPU、内存、磁盘I/O和网络流量,是运维人员的“千里眼”。
  • ps -ef | grep process_name:结合grep过滤特定进程,配合 kill -9 PID 可强制终止无响应的进程。

用户安全与网络配置

作为企业级服务器,安全性与网络连通性是运维的底线。

用户与权限控制
AIX遵循严格的权限分级机制。

  • mkuser newuser:创建新用户,系统会自动设置默认属性。
  • chuser capabilities=cap_numa_root newuser:赋予用户特定权限,遵循最小权限原则。
  • passwd newuser:设置或修改用户密码,建议结合 /etc/security/user 文件配置密码复杂度策略,防止暴力破解。

网络接口配置
网络排查通常从接口状态开始。

  • ifconfig -a:查看所有网络接口配置。
  • netstat -in:显示网络接口流量统计,帮助判断是否存在丢包或网络风暴。
  • pingtraceroute:用于检测链路连通性与路由路径,确保业务网络通畅。

设备管理与系统维护

AIX拥有独特的对象数据库管理器(ODM),管理着设备配置信息。

设备状态查看

  • lsdev -Cc disk:列出所有处于可用状态的磁盘设备。
  • lsattr -El hdisk0:查看指定设备的属性详情,如队列深度、超时时间等,这对存储I/O调优至关重要。

错误日志分析
AIX的errpt是故障排查的利器。

  • errpt:查看系统错误日志摘要。
  • errpt -aj 错误标识符:查看特定错误的详细信息,包括发生时间、原因代码及建议操作。定期分析errpt日志是预防性维护的核心环节

补丁与软件维护

  • instfix -iv | grep ML:查看当前系统维护级别。
  • lslpp -l:列出已安装的软件包及其版本状态,确保系统组件处于受支持状态。

专业运维建议与解决方案

在实际生产环境中,单纯记忆指令是不够的,必须形成系统化的运维思维。

aix服务器指令大全

建立标准化的变更流程
所有涉及存储扩容、网络变更的操作,必须在非业务高峰期进行,并提前做好数据备份,在使用 rmfsreducevg 等破坏性指令前,务必进行二次确认,避免误删数据。

善用脚本自动化
将常用的监控指令(如 df -kerrpt)编写成Shell脚本,定期运行并输出报告,这不仅能减少人工巡检成本,还能通过历史数据对比发现潜在隐患。

深入理解逻辑卷管理
AIX服务器的灵活性源于LVM,建议在测试环境中反复练习 mklvmigratepv(物理卷数据迁移)等指令,数据迁移是解决磁盘性能不均的有效手段,通过 migratepv -l lv_name hdisk1 hdisk2 可将热点数据从老旧磁盘迁移至高性能SSD磁盘,无需停机。

这份aix服务器指令大全涵盖了从底层存储到上层应用的全方位管理,运维人员应将指令操作与系统架构理解相结合,通过不断的实践积累经验,从而在面对复杂的系统故障时能够迅速响应,保障业务连续性。

相关问答

AIX服务器中如何在不重启系统的情况下识别新添加的硬盘?
答:在物理层面连接硬盘后,AIX默认不会立即识别,需要执行 cfgmgr 指令来扫描并配置新设备,该指令会触发系统检测所有I/O子系统,自动加载新硬盘的驱动并将其识别为hdiskX设备,若需查看扫描过程,可使用 cfgmgr -v

文件系统空间不足,使用chfs扩容时报错,提示空间不足,但卷组明明还有剩余空间,该如何解决?
答:这种情况通常是因为逻辑卷的LP大小与卷组的PP大小不匹配,或者逻辑卷已达到最大逻辑分区数限制,解决方案是检查逻辑卷属性 lslv lv_name,确认MAX LPs参数是否已达到上限,如果是,需使用 chlv -x number lv_name 增加最大分区数限制,然后再执行扩容操作。

如果您在AIX服务器运维过程中遇到更复杂的场景或有独特的指令使用技巧,欢迎在评论区留言交流。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/85998.html

(0)
上一篇 2026年3月12日 18:08
下一篇 2026年3月12日 18:13

相关推荐

  • 服务器i/o慢是什么原因,服务器i/o响应速度慢怎么解决

    服务器I/O瓶颈通常源于磁盘读写性能滞后、网络带宽拥塞或系统内核参数配置不当,解决这一问题的核心在于精准定位瓶颈源头,并采取硬件升级、架构优化与系统调优相结合的组合策略,而非单一依赖某种手段,对于大多数企业级应用而言,I/O性能直接决定了业务响应速度与数据处理能力,忽视这一指标往往会导致系统整体吞吐量呈指数级下……

    2026年3月31日
    4200
  • AIoT智慧城市发展前景如何?AIoT智慧城市解决方案

    AIoT智慧城市发展的核心在于构建“全域感知、智能决策、协同执行”的闭环生态系统,其实质是利用人工智能与物联网的深度融合,将城市物理基础设施转化为可量化、可预测、可控制的数字资产,从而实现城市治理从“经验驱动”向“数据驱动”的根本性变革,这一进程不仅仅是技术的堆叠,更是城市运行逻辑的重构,旨在解决传统城市化进程……

    2026年3月15日
    6500
  • 服务器dns是多少?服务器dns设置方法,服务器dns查询

    在绝大多数常规网络环境下,服务器 DNS 地址并非固定不变,而是由网络服务提供商(ISP)自动分配,或根据业务需求手动配置为公共解析服务,对于追求高可用性与低延迟的企业级应用,核心结论是:必须摒弃默认自动获取,优先部署如 8.8.8.8、114.114.114.114 或 223.5.5.5 等权威公共 DNS……

    程序编程 2026年4月18日
    1200
  • 服务器FPGA开发和应用运行是什么?服务器FPGA开发教程

    服务器FPGA开发和应用运行的核心价值在于利用硬件可重构特性,突破传统CPU在并行计算与延迟瓶颈上的限制,实现计算效率与能效比的质的飞跃,这不仅是硬件资源的堆砌,更是软硬件协同设计的深度优化过程,核心结论:FPGA在服务器领域的应用,本质上是将软件算力瓶颈转化为硬件流水线优势,通过动态重构能力,为高并发、低延迟……

    2026年4月5日
    3900
  • 服务器ecc内存eccr是什么意思?ecc和eccr内存区别详解

    服务器ECC内存ECCR是企业级计算环境保障数据完整性与系统稳定性的核心组件,其价值在于通过硬件级的纠错机制,从根本上解决由于电磁干扰、硬件老化或宇宙射线导致的比特翻转错误,对于追求7×24小时高可用性的数据中心而言,非ECC内存潜在的静默数据损坏风险是不可接受的隐患,选择具备ECCR特性的内存解决方案,是构建……

    2026年4月4日
    3400
  • aix服务器环境变量如何配置?aix设置环境变量命令详解

    AIX服务器环境变量的核心价值在于精准控制系统行为与用户会话,其配置的正确性直接决定了系统运维的稳定性与业务连续性,环境变量不仅是操作系统识别资源路径的向导,更是保障关键业务应用在复杂IT基础设施中平稳运行的基石,对于系统管理员而言,掌握环境变量的底层逻辑与配置规范,是排除故障、优化性能的必备技能,环境变量的底……

    2026年3月11日
    7600
  • 服务器ecs怎么选?云服务器ecs配置怎么选?

    服务器 ECS 怎么选核心结论:选择 ECS 服务器并非单纯追求“配置最高”,而是基于业务场景匹配度与成本效益最大化的精准决策,对于绝大多数初创及成长型企业,按量付费起步、定期转为包年包月是控制成本的最佳策略;在配置选择上,应遵循计算型、内存型、通用型的差异化定位,避免“大马拉小车”的资源浪费,明确业务场景,锁……

    程序编程 2026年4月19日
    800
  • 服务器16核和24核区别大吗?16核与24核服务器性能对比及适用场景

    服务器16核和24核区别吗?核心结论:有显著区别,但是否适用需结合业务场景判断——24核在并发处理、多任务响应和未来扩展性上更具优势,而16核在中低负载场景下性价比更高,核心差异:算力与并行能力的量化对比物理核心数差异16核:16个独立物理CPU核心,可同时执行16条指令线程24核:24个独立物理CPU核心,可……

    2026年4月14日
    1800
  • 如何辨别真假翡翠?翡翠鉴定技巧与方法详解

    ASPUBB(Asynchronous Service Processing with Unified Bus Backend)是一种基于消息总线的异步服务处理架构,专为高并发分布式系统设计,它通过解耦服务组件、标准化通信协议和智能消息路由,显著提升系统的可扩展性与容错能力,尤其适用于电商秒杀、金融交易、物联网……

    2026年2月9日
    6600
  • 广西人脸识别系统网页登录不了,为什么人脸识别网页端无法登录

    广西人脸识别系统网页登录不了,通常由浏览器兼容性阻断、活体检测接口超时、安全证书过期或区域网络策略拦截导致,通过切换内核浏览器、清理缓存及校验白名单即可解决,登录受阻的核心诱因拆解前端环境与兼容性冲突系统前端对运行环境要求严苛,微小的参数偏差即导致调用失败,浏览器内核滞后:2026年主流Web端人脸识别已全面迁……

    2026年4月24日
    500

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注